Brake System Inspection and Test: Notes

W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 2008 Acura TL and 2007 Acura TL.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.

Inspect the brake system components listed. Repair or replace any parts that are leaking or damaged.

Component Inspections: 

COMPONENTS INSPECTION CHART

Component Procedure Also check for
Master Cylinder Look for damage or signs of fluid leakage at:
  • Reservoir or reservoir grommets.
  • Line joints.
  • Between master cylinder and booster.
Bulging seal at reservoir cap. This is a sign of fluid contamination.
Brake Hoses Look for damage or signs of fluid leakage at:
  • Line joints and banjo bolt connections.
  • Hoses and lines, also inspect for twisting or damage.
Bulging, twisted, or bent lines.
Caliper Look for damage or signs of fluid leakage at:
  • Piston seal.
  • Banjo bolt connections.
  • Bleed screw.
Seized or sticking caliper pins.
VSA Modulator-control Unit Look for damage or signs of fluid leakage at:
  • Line joints.
  • Modulator-control unit.
